The short version

Putnam County has lower-than-average household income, with a median household income of $41,529. Population has held roughly steady since 2000. Median home value has more than doubled since 2000, reaching $157,600. With a median age of 43.5, the population is older than the US median of 37.2.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Putnam County, Georgia?

Putnam County, Georgia has about 21,218 residents according to the 2010 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in Putnam County, Georgia?

The typical household in Putnam County, Georgia earns about $41,529 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Putnam County, Georgia expensive?

In Putnam County, Georgia, the median home is worth about $157,600, and the typical rent is about $732 a month.

How educated are people in Putnam County, Georgia?

About 18.8% of adults age 25 and over in Putnam County, Georgia h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Putnam County, Georgia?

About 12.3% of people in Putnam County, Georgia live below the federal poverty line.

Has Putnam County, Georgia grown since 1990?

Yes, Putnam County, Georgia has grown since 1990. The population has added about 7,081 residents, a change of about 50 percent over that period.
